George Lemyre MA, RCC
Registered Clinical Counselor | Substance Use & Mental Health Specialist
With 25 years of experience as a clinical counselor, George has dedicated his career to supporting individuals navigating substance use, mental health challenges, and trauma. His professional journey has taken him from treatment centers to the past 13 years working in corrections, where he has gained a deep understanding of the complexities of addiction, recovery, and the barriers individuals face along the way.
George takes a client-centered approach grounded in motivational interviewing and draws from a range of therapeutic modalities, including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Solution-Focused Therapy, and Narrative Therapy. His approach is compassionate, collaborative, and focused on helping clients recognize their strengths and develop meaningful pathways toward change.
Having personally navigated challenges related to substance use, George brings a unique level of empathy and understanding to his work. He is deeply committed to helping individuals move beyond the pain and destruction that trauma and addiction can cause and supporting them as they build healthier, more fulfilling lives.
